The 1977 Moto Morini 350 has 1 NHTSA recall campaign affecting an estimated 65 vehicles. Recall repairs are always free at any authorized dealer. Last updated July 5, 2026.

Recall campaigns

S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C 78V009000 1978-01-16 65 affected
Defect

THE INVOLVED VEHICLES DO NOT COMPLY WITH FEDERAL MOTOR VEHICLE SAFETY STANDARD NOS. 122, "MOTORCYCLE BRAKE SYSTEMS" AND 123, "MOTORCYCLE CONTROLS AND DISPLAYS". THE PROPER LABELS IDENTIFYING THE IGNITION, TURN SIGNAL (LEFT AND RIGHT), TACHOMETER, HORN, AND LIGHTS HAVE BEEN OMITTED. THE FUEL TANK IS NOT PROPERLY…

Remedy

DEALER WILL INSTALL THE REQUIRED LABELS AND PLACARDS TO COMPLY WITH THE STANDARDS.
